| Game Type | Average Return to Player (RTP) |
|---|---|
| Blackjack | 99.5% |
| Roulette (European) | 97.3% |
| Slots | 96% (varies widely) |
| Baccarat | 98.9% |
This table provides a glimpse into the average payout potential of some popular casino games. RTP represents the percentage of wagered money that is returned to players over time. It's important to note that RTP is a theoretical value and does not guarantee winnings in any individual session.
Responsible Gambling and Player Protection
The rise of online casinos has also brought with it increased scrutiny regarding responsible gambling and player protection. It is essential for operators to implement measures to prevent problem gambling and to provide support for those who may be struggling with addiction. These measures can include self-exclusion programs, deposit limits, time limits, and reality checks. Self-exclusion allows players to voluntarily ban themselves from accessing online gambling services for a specified period. Deposit limits enable players to set a maximum amount of money they can deposit into their account within a given timeframe. Time limits restrict the amount of time a player can spend on the platform, while reality checks provide regular reminders of how long the player has been gambling and how much money they have spent.
Regulatory bodies, such as the UK Gambling Commission, play a crucial role in overseeing the online casino industry and ensuring compliance with responsible gambling standards. These bodies enforce strict licensing requirements, conduct regular inspections, and investigate complaints. Operators must adhere to these regulations to maintain their licenses and operate legally. Furthermore, there is a growing emphasis on providing players with clear and transparent information about the risks associated with gambling and the resources available to those who need help. Navigating the Legal Landscape of UK Online Casinos
The online casino market in the United Kingdom is tightly regulated by the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). This body is responsible for issuing licenses, enforcing regulations, and ensuring the integrity of the industry. Operators must obtain a license from the UKGC to legally offer gambling services to UK residents. The licensing process is rigorous and involves thorough background checks, financial assessments, and technical evaluations. The UKGC also sets strict standards for player protection, responsible gambling, and anti-money laundering. Online casinos are required to verify the age and identity of their players, prevent fraud, and provide adequate support for those who may be struggling with problem gambling.
Players should always choose to gamble at online casinos that are licensed and regulated by the UKGC. This provides a level of assurance that the operator is legitimate, trustworthy, and committed to fair play. It also means that players have recourse to the UKGC if they have a dispute with the operator. The UKGC website provides a searchable register of licensed operators, allowing players to verify the legitimacy of an online casino before depositing any money.
